Nigerian singer Terry Apala has issued a 48-hour ultimatum to activist VeryDarkMan to remove his defamatory post about him.
VeryDarkMan had claimed that the singer, along with DJ Tunez and DJ Osas, received money from the EFCC, which Terry Apala denies.
In a letter from Terry Apala’s lawyer to VDM, it was stated that the allegations in the post are false and damaging to Terry Apala’s reputation.
The statement also accused VeryDarkMan of trying to use the singer for attention and mentioned that the false narrative could harm both Terry Apala and the EFCC.
Furthermore, Terry clarified that the accusations of bribery were unfounded, as he has never engaged in such practices.
He also provided an alibi, stating that he was out of the country for several months and was observing the Ramadan fast during the alleged time frame.
As stated in the letter:
“I want to state clearly that this bribery allegation is a total lie and has no basis in reality, especially recently. I have never bribed anyone, nor have i been involved in any kind of financial corruption with any organization or individual, whether public or private”
“It troubles me that this unfounded accusation is been spread around without proof. It needs to be publicly refuted quickly to protect the integrity of the EFCC and to clear my name from this unfair connection.”
